On , OSHA opened a referral safety inspection of EDGAR J. PRAGER & SONS, INC. in W284N698 CHERRY LANE, DELAFIELD, WI 53018 (NAICS 238140). OSHA activity number 339588139.
O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R 1926.451(g)(4)(i): Guardrail systems were not installed along all open sides and ends of platforms. (a) Guardrails were not installed along all open sides and ends of the supported scaffold platform.

29 CFR 1926.451(c)(2)(v): Fork-lifts were used to support scaffold platforms while the entire platform was not attached to the forks: (a) A scaffold platform occupied by an employee was supported by a rough terrain forklift and the platform was not secured to the forks of the machine. This exposed employees to a fall hazard of approximately 13 feet.

29 CFR 1926.451(e)(1): When scaffold platforms were more than 2 feet (0.6 m) above or below a point of access, portable ladders, hook-on ladders, attachable ladders, stair towers (scaffold stairways/towers), stairway-type ladders (such as ladder stands), ramps, walkways, integral prefabricated scaffold access, or direct access from other scaffold, sturcure, personnel hoist, or similar surface was not used. (a) A form of access was not provided for an employee working from a form bracket scaffold. This exposed the employee to a fall hazard.
